Mysore/Mysuru: The students of St. Joseph’s First Grade College (FGC), Jayalakshmipuram, have shined in various inter-collegiate fests, showcasing their talent and team work.
Taking part in Aavishkar-2026, organised by JSS College for Women, Saraswathipuram, St. Joseph’s FGC won first place in Treasure Hunt. In SRESHTA-2026 at Sheshadripuram Degree College, Dheeraj Singh won first place in solo dance while BCA 2nd year students were runners-up in Treasure Hunt.
At the NIRBHIKAM-2026 at Vidya Vikas College, Dheeraj Singh was runner-up in solo dance. At the State-level Science Fest – 2026 at JSS College for Women, St. Joseph’s ramp walk team secured second place and Tanuja won first prize in poster-making.
In VIDWATH-2026 organised by Vidyavardhaka First Grade College, Mohammad Afnan and Mohammad Furkaan of II year BCA won ‘Minute to Win It’ and D. Tanuja was runner-up in ‘Vibrant Artistic.’ At PRAVIDHI-2026 organised by JSS College for Women, St. Joseph’s students won Treasure Hunt contest.
The college team also won the ramp walk contest INCREDEMA-2026 held at St. Philomena’s College followed by Pavan and Vayu Singh emerging runner-up in Marketing event.
At SPECTRA-2026 organised by Hindustan First Grade College, the ramp walk team won.
St. Joseph’s emerged overall champions at SATHGAMAYA-2026 held at Amrita College.
In GITA SAMHITHA-2026 held at GSSS College, the ramp walk team emerged runner-up while Seher secured second prize in Best Manager event, Tanuja 2nd in pencil sketching.
Meanwhile, the college sports teams also performed well in various tournaments. The men’s cricket team emerged winners in the cricket tournament organised by NIE, Christ College and Vidyavardhaka College in city.
The women’s tug-of-war team secured second place. At the Jo-Fest organised by St. Joseph’s FGC, the men’s football team won first place, women’s throwball team secured 2nd place and men’s cricket team secured 2nd place. At the University of Mysore Inter-Collegiate Chamaraja Zone Tournament, men’s hockey team and throwball team secured first place.
